The individualized effort dichotomy might come from the differences in corrections vs the military, there is some overlap in law enforcement and military service personnel. It's difficult sometimes to understand that our army training isn't always as relevant to every profession as we want it to be, i.e. my boot camp has nothing to do with understanding prison culture or manipulation. Correction staff don't get the kind of gratitude from the public that soldiers have perhaps received before entering a prison, and maybe that transition can leave the military folks looking for individual merit where there is less to be had.

In West Virginia the Corrections Acedemy is pathetic. It's 6 weeks of sitting in a classroom with zero effort to pass. I heard it used to be more intense, but the lack of CO's caused them to make everything easier. They dropped anything fitness related, dropped firearms training. The instructors don't take their job very seriously either. It's a real shame. WV needs to work on their system anyway. Corruption runs deep.
